What I Looked for First
The first thing I checked was video quality. I wanted clear footage that could actually help me identify faces, license plates, or small details if needed. For me, at least 1080p was the minimum, but I preferred models with 2K or higher resolution for better clarity.
I also paid attention to night vision. Since a lot of incidents can happen after dark, I needed a camera that could record clearly in low light. Good infrared night vision made a big difference in my decision.
Storage Capacity and SD Card Support
One of the biggest advantages for me was local storage, but I learned that not every camera supports the same SD card size. I made sure to check:
- Maximum supported SD card capacity
- Whether the camera supports loop recording
- If it overwrites old footage automatically
- Whether it requires a specific SD card speed class
I found that choosing a high-endurance microSD card was important because surveillance cameras write data constantly. A regular card may wear out faster.
Motion Detection and Alerts
I wanted a camera that would not just record all day without reason. Motion detection helped me save storage and review only the important events. I looked for cameras with customizable motion zones so I could reduce alerts from trees, cars, or passing shadows.
Push notifications on my phone were also useful. I liked being alerted right away when the camera detected movement, especially when I was away from home.
Indoor or Outdoor Use
Before buying, I decided where I would use the camera. For outdoor use, I made sure the camera had:
- Weather resistance
- A strong mounting option
- Good night vision range
- Wide viewing angle
For indoor use, I focused more on design, ease of setup, and audio features. My choice depended a lot on whether I needed it for a front porch, garage, living room, or office.
Audio Features
I found that two-way audio was a helpful feature in some models. It let me speak through the camera and hear what was happening nearby. This was useful for talking to visitors, delivery drivers, or even warning someone off if needed.
Power Source and Installation
I also considered how the camera would be powered. Some cameras were wired, while others were battery-operated or solar-compatible. I preferred a power option that matched my setup and maintenance comfort.
Installation mattered too. I liked cameras that were easy to mount and set up through a mobile app. A complicated installation process would have made the camera less practical for me.
App Control and Remote Access
I wanted to be able to check footage from my phone whenever I needed. A good app made it easy for me to:
- View live video
- Review recorded clips
- Change settings
- Receive motion alerts
- Format or manage the SD card
Remote access gave me peace of mind because I could check on my property even when I was not home.
Privacy and Security
Since the footage is stored locally, I still made sure the camera had good security features. I looked for password protection, encrypted access, and firmware updates. I wanted to feel confident that my recordings were not easily accessible to others.
